According to a recent LinkedIn post from Pivot Bio, academic commentary from Dr. Fred Below of the University of Illinois Urbana-Champaign underscores the agronomic importance of having a consistent nitrogen source at the root zone. The post highlights that Pivot Bio’s technology is presented as a way to maintain nitrogen availability during critical crop growth stages, particularly when weather or fertilizer programs underperform.

The company’s LinkedIn post directs readers to peer-reviewed research, suggesting an emphasis on scientific validation of its nitrogen-delivery approach. For investors, this focus on research-backed performance may support Pivot Bio’s value proposition versus conventional synthetic fertilizer, potentially strengthening pricing power, customer adoption, and positioning in the sustainable agriculture and biologicals segment.
By framing its solution as a complement or alternative when traditional fertilizer programs fall short, the post suggests a strategy aimed at mitigating yield risk for growers. If the referenced data translate into measurable yield or input-efficiency gains at scale, Pivot Bio could benefit from increased demand, deeper relationships with large growers and distributors, and a competitive edge as regulatory and environmental pressures on nitrogen use intensify.
